Role overview The Marketing & Events Manager is responsible for working closely with the Marketing, Sales and Business Development teams to support Accolade's mission of reinventing the healthcare experience and delighting members. This individual will manage the team responsible for events planning and execution of industry conferences, sponsorships and Accolade hosted events to drive sales opportunities and lead generation. Additionally, this role will partner with client success to manage onsite events as it relates to current customers and enhance engagement, utilization and awareness of Accolade's service.
